A complete differential assembly is composed of several interacting components that should function together with tight tolerances. One of the most identified components are the crown wheel pinion, also called the ring and pinion in numerous applications, along with the differential situation, side equipments, crawler bearings, equipments, and seals. The crown wheel pinion converts the rotational direction of the power coming from the driveshaft, typically turning the activity through a right angle so it can be sent out to the axle shafts. It additionally establishes the final drive proportion, which has a direct result on velocity, fuel economy, and engine speed at cruising rate. A correctly matched crown wheel pinion is important, since inaccurate equipment mesh or wear can cause sound, warm, and early failure. The differential does not operate alone. The crown wheel pinion is entitled to unique attention due to the fact that it is among the most greatly packed equipment sets in the drivetrain. Its get in touch with pattern must be very carefully established during installment to make sure smooth power transfer and very little wear. If the gear mesh is as well limited, the system might run hot and create a shrill whine. If it is also loosened, the drivetrain can develop reaction, clunking, or uneven wear. Competent technicians evaluate the equipment pattern, birthing preload, and housing alignment when servicing this part of the differential assembly.
